In Jesus' holy name, Amen, continue resting in the guidance of the Holy Spirit as he fills your dreams with pleasant images of God's creation. In nature, there's a bird called a honeyguide. These birds, also known as indicator birds, guide other animals and sometimes humans, to sources of wild honey. According to the Natural History Museum in London, the wild, honeyguides recruit people with a demanding call indicating that they have found a be nest. The honey hunting humans reply with calls passed down through generations and follow the bird. Mostly found in sub Saharan Africa, honeyguides are one of the few birds that work together with people through something science calls mutualistic interaction, which is simply the interaction between two species for mutual benefit.
